## R interface to arXiv
[arXiv](http://arxiv.org) is a repository of electronic preprints for
computer science, mathematics, physics, quantitative biology,
quantitative finance, and statistics. The
[aRxiv](http://github.com/ropensci/aRxiv) package is an R interface to
the [arXiv API](http://arxiv.org/help/api/index).
Note that the arXiv API _does not_ require an API key.
The [aRxiv](http://github.com/ropensci/aRxiv) package is in early development.
### Installation
You can install the package via [CRAN](http://cran.r-project.org):
```r
install.packages("aRxiv")
```
Or use `devtools::install_github()` to get the (more recent) version
at [GitHub](https://github.com/rOpenSci/aRxiv):
```r
install.packages("devtools")
library(devtools)
install_github("ropensci/aRxiv")
```
### Basic usage
The main function is `arxiv_search()`. Here's an example of its use:
```r
library(aRxiv)
z <- arxiv_search(query = 'au:"Peter Hall" AND cat:stat*', limit=50)
str(z)
```
